SETC Refund



Knowing about the SETC tax credit refund can truly assist you financially if you run your own business. You could be eligible for up to $32,220 for the years 2020 and 2021. This money covers days you couldn't work because of COVID-19. It includes authorized leave at $511 each day or your overall day-to-day income, and family leave at $200 each day or 67% of the everyday rate.

To get the self employed tax credit refund, you must meet particular requirements from the Families First Coronavirus Response Act (FFCRA). It's key that COVID-19 stopped you from working. Unlocking the Benefits: How to Get SETC Credit



If more info here you're self-employed, tax credits might seem difficult to take on. This guide on how to claim SETC offers a clear course. It shows you how not to miss out on this valuable tax credit.

Getting the self-employed tax credit starts with filling IRS Form 7202. This kind, "Credits for Sick Leave and Family Leave for Certain Self-Employed Individuals," is essential. It assists the IRS find out your credit quantity from your earnings and the days you couldn't work.

Navigating the Application Steps



First, collect the required files for Form 7202. This includes your personal tax returns. Ensure to determine your check this link right here now everyday self-employment income. To do this, take your net earnings from the past year and divide by 260. This number will help identify your tax credit.
